Description
Air Condenser is designed for vapour condensation in reflux and distillation assemblies where ambient air cooling provides sufficient heat removal without the need for running water. It is commonly used for refluxing higher boiling solvents, drying reactions, and solvent return applications where water connections are inconvenient, unavailable, or undesirable. The extended cooling surface encourages vapours to condense and flow back into the reaction vessel, supporting stable reflux conditions and reduced solvent loss during longer runs.
Manufactured from high quality LabChoice BORO 3.3 borosilicate glass, the condenser offers excellent thermal stability, low thermal expansion, and strong chemical resistance to a wide range of laboratory reagents and solvents. BORO 3.3 performance aligns with recognised borosilicate glass standards such as ISO 3585 and ASTM E438 Type I, supporting reliable service through repeated heating and cooling cycles and daily laboratory handling. Smooth internal surfaces support efficient vapour flow and simplify cleaning, while precision ground joints provide secure, low leak integration into modular glassware systems when correctly assembled.
Air condensers are particularly useful in teaching laboratories and synthesis labs for reactions where water cooling can cause unnecessary complexity, hose management issues, or condensation related safety concerns. For more volatile, low boiling solvents or higher heat loads, a water cooled condenser may be preferred, however for many standard reflux applications, an air condenser provides a practical, low maintenance solution.
